  • Abstract
    This paper describes a generic layout analysis system for historical documents. It presents the architecture of a pyramidal approach using three analysis levels. Each level consists of a classifier using machine learning techniques where the output of the upper level is used as a feature in the lower level. The current implementation uses a so called Dynamic Multi-Layer perceptron (DMLP), which is a natural extension of MLP classifiers. The system is evaluated on medieval documents for which a multi-layer model is used to discriminate among 10 classes organized hierarchically.
